Two Things Not to Worry About
Worry is a misuse of imagination.
~Dan Zadra
In my life, I have found there are two things about which I should never worry.
First, I shouldn’t worry about the things I can’t change. If I can’t change them, worry is certainly most foolish and useless.
Second, I shouldn’t worry about the things I can change. If I can change them, then taking action will accomplish far more than wasting my energies in worry.
Besides, it is my belief that, nine times out of ten, worrying about something does more danger than the thing itself. Give worry its rightful place — out of your life.
